IT Security Manager (Problem Management)

Anywhere
Contract
Posted 7/14/2026
Verified Source
Key Skills:
Cybersecurity Program Management
Product Management
Security Research

Compensation

Salary Range

$70K - 120K a year

Responsibilities

Manage cybersecurity problem management and security risk functions in IT environment.

Requirements

Requires 7+ years IT experience, 3+ years in problem management and security roles, strong communication, technical security knowledge, and certifications.

Full Description

JOB QUALIFICATIONS Bachelor''s Degree in Computer Science/MIS or equivalent experience · 7+ years of total experience in Information Technology · 3+ years in an information problem management role · 3+ years of professional experience in an information security function, including analyzing and applying information security risk management, and privacy practices · Flexible working hours to support a global operation · Required Interpersonal Skills o Excellent oral and written communication ability o Ability to present complex technical issues and findings to diverse audiences in both technical and non- technical parlance, both orally and in writing o Diplomacy in working with customers and stakeholders o Ability to follow policy and procedure o Ability to work in a team and at times perform under stress o Demonstrate integrity in dealing with potentially sensitive data and restricted information o Exceptionally self-motivated with a superior analytical, evaluative, and problem-solving abilities o Ability to set and manage priorities judiciously · Required Technical Skills o Knowledge of basic security principles to include confidentiality, integrity, and availability; access control, authentication, and authorization; privacy and non-repudiation o Understanding of security vulnerabilities and exposures, and from where they arise o Familiarity with the Internet, its network protocols, and network applications and services o Knowledge of network security issues and host/system security issues o Understanding of malicious code of various types and various threat vectors o Experience with Risk Analysis and Risk Management o Basic understanding of programming and scripting, advanced knowledge a plus · Required Incident Handling Skills o Through good communication and documentation, presents a consistent front to customers and stakeholders o Ability to synthesize data from technical skills listed above to understand and identify intruder techniques o Ability to utilize interpersonal skills listed above to communicate with customers and stakeholders and bring quick resolution o Demonstrated ability to analyze ongoing situations for the potential of a security incident o Ability to maintain incident records in support of WK recovery, regulatory and legal requirements o Familiar with ITIL service management methodology. o Prior experience in a 24x7x365 operations environment. o Experience with ServiceNow and reporting a plus · Experience with Pagerduty/Xmatters a plus · Strong technical skills in security assessments of external service providers, providing security guidance, and participating in mock security breach exercises · Experience with GDPR and GDPR compliance implementations · Experience and/or SME knowledge of the ISO 27001, NIST 800-53, NIST CSF and PCI DSS. · Preferred certifications: CISSP, ITIL, GCIH, CERT/CC CSIH, GCTI TRAVEL REQUIREMENTS • Occasional Domestic or International Travel, up to 25%
